Classified as a World Heritage Site in 1995, Sintra was the first Cultural Landscape in Europe, since UNESCO expanded the World Heritage categories.
Magical place, it presents a diversity of historical, cultural, gastronomic interests, always surrounded by the green mountains and its mysterious fogs.

We suggest this sequence.
Castle of the Moors - 1Hora
Park da Pena (included Palace da Pena) -01:30 to 2:00 Hours. In this place you can only see the Palace outside and the beautiful gardens saving time to see other places
Quinta da Regaleira - 01:30 to 2:00 Hours
Palace of Monserrate - 01:00
Cabo da Roca (The most western point of Europe) - 30 Minutes
Boca do Inferno (Cascais) - 30 Minutes
Return with Pass by Cascais
In travel, in total we will have 3 hours spent in travel
